Truck Accidents
Accidents involving trucks can be more serious and may result in permanent injuries. Due to their huge size and weight trucks pose a particular risk to other vehicles on the road. If you or a loved one has been injured in an accident with commercial trucks, the law provides different standards for liability. In the case of truck accidents, there could be several parties involved. This includes multiple defendants as well as insurers.
Because of their size and potential for greater damage, truck drivers must operate their vehicles with a higher level of care than other motorists. This means that they must operate their vehicles with caution and adhere to traffic laws, federal regulations and the state licensing requirements. If a trucker fails to fulfill the duty of care and resulted in an accident, they may be held accountable for any injuries that you suffer. This could include negligent behavior like speeding, distracted driving and aggressive "road anger."
If you're hurt in an naperville accident lawyer involving a truck You may be entitled compensation for any losses or damages that are specific to this type of accident. This includes medical costs as well as loss of income for the future as well as property damage and pain and suffering both in the past and the future, disfigurement, and emotional distress. In the event that a fatal truck accident occurs and the family of your loved ones may be in a position to file a wrongful death claim for funeral expenses, loss of companionship, and other financial and emotional damages.
Truck accidents can come in a variety types, from head-on collisions and rear-end collisions to side-impact or sideswipe crashes. They may also result in accidents that result in rollovers and jackknifes. In a jackknife crash the trailer swings to the side at a 90-degree angle to the truck's cab, whereas in a rollover incident, the truck can flip over onto its sides or on its top.

Pedestrian Accidents
Since pedestrians do not have the steel frame or seat belts that shield passengers in vehicles and pedestrians are more likely to suffer some of the most serious injuries in any accident involving a motor vehicle. The most serious types of injuries include head fractures, broken bones, and spinal cord injury. Most often, these accidents are caused by driver negligence.
Pedestrians must always be vigilant for traffic and abide by the rules of the road. Even when a pedestrian is crossing the street or using a crosswalk attentively, a driver may still be able to hit them if they're driving too fast or distracted. A lawyer for car accidents will help the victim recover damages for injuries.
In certain cases there are instances where both the pedestrian and the driver may be held responsible in an accident. For instance, if the pedestrian was walking along while the driver was moving at a rapid pace (let's assume 45 mph in a region of 25 mph), both parties could be found to be responsible for the crash. This is where the state's laws on comparative fault come into play.
Another possible party that could be liable is the government agency that is responsible for designing or maintaining the roadway. This kind of claim is typically more difficult due to the doctrine of sovereign immunity. An experienced attorney can help victims to file claims against all potential liable parties.
